Backgrounding

Efficiently Extract the First Letter from a Cell in Excel- A Step-by-Step Guide

How to extract the first letter from a cell in Excel is a common task for many users, especially when dealing with large datasets or names. Whether you need to analyze the first letter of a name, a city, or any other text, Excel provides a simple and efficient way to accomplish this. In this article, we will discuss various methods to extract the first letter from a cell in Excel, including using functions, formulas, and built-in features.

One of the most straightforward methods to extract the first letter from a cell is by using the LEFT function. The LEFT function allows you to specify the number of characters you want to extract from the left side of a text string. To extract the first letter, you would use the formula =LEFT(A1, 1), where A1 is the cell containing the text you want to extract from. This formula will return the first character of the text in cell A1.

Another approach is to use the CONCATENATE function along with the LEFT function. This method involves concatenating the first letter of the text with an empty string to maintain the original cell’s format. For instance, to extract the first letter of a name in cell A1 and concatenate it with an empty string, you would use the formula =CONCATENATE(LEFT(A1, 1), “”)

In addition to the LEFT function, you can also use the TEXT function to extract the first letter from a cell. The TEXT function allows you to format a number or text string into a specific format. To extract the first letter, you can use the formula =TEXT(A1, “??”), where “???” represents the desired format with two question marks representing the first character. This will return the first letter of the text in cell A1.

For those who prefer using keyboard shortcuts, you can also extract the first letter from a cell by selecting the cell, pressing F2 to enter edit mode, then clicking the first character of the text. After that, press F4 to repeat the last edit, which will copy the first character to a new cell.

Lastly, you can create a custom function using the VBA (Visual Basic for Applications) programming language in Excel. To do this, open the VBA editor by pressing Alt + F11, insert a new module, and then type the following code:

“`vba
Function GetFirstLetter(cell As Range) As String
GetFirstLetter = Left(cell.Value, 1)
End Function
“`

After saving the module, you can use the custom function in your Excel workbook by typing =GetFirstLetter(A1) in a cell, where A1 is the cell containing the text you want to extract the first letter from.

By utilizing these methods, you can easily extract the first letter from a cell in Excel, saving time and effort when working with large amounts of data. Whether you prefer using functions, formulas, or built-in features, Excel offers various options to cater to your needs.

Related Articles

Back to top button